Published: Wednesday, 14th January 2026

Medway Council's Portfolio Holder for Strategic Regeneration has commented following the High Court's decision to dismiss a judicial review.

The planning application to revelop land at Chatham Docks Industrial Estate South Side was given initial approval by Medway Council's Planning Committee on 30 May 2024. 

Cllr Simon Curry, Medway Council’s Portfolio Holder cover Planning, said: “We welcome the High Court’s decision to dismiss the judicial review. This reaffirms that the decision of our Planning Committee, and detailed and thorough approach from our officers, was sound and correct.

“It is important to note that the application from Peel Waters will see this land remain as employment use, and it has the potential to create new jobs, opportunities and economic growth for Medway.

“Excitingly, the plans also include a new cycle and footpath which will help to open up the area alongside the River Medway and improve public access. I look forward to seeing how the development takes shape over the coming years.”
